Two more aged care workers test positive as South Australia wakes up to new COVID-19 restrictions

Anglicare South Australia says two more workers at its aged care home in Brompton in Adelaide's northern suburbs have tested positive to COVID-19.

An aged care home caught up in an outbreak of coronavirus in Adelaide's north says two more staff members have tested positive to COVID-19, taking the total number of infected workers to four.

The home in Brompton, which is managed by Anglicare South Australia, was locked down on Monday after two nurses a mother and daughter, tested positive.
